Description

On the day of the high school entrance exam. Hiroto Inomaru who was traveling by train helped a girl who was about to be mol*sted, she thanked him. Coincidentally, they find out that they were attending the entrance exam for the same high school and they decide to go to the exam hall together. In April, after successfully passing the high school exam, Hiroto meets her again as they were in the same class. She also seems to have passed without any problems. Hiroto feels relieved and tries to share his joy but, in contrast to Hiroto, she seems to act strangely…

## My Thoughts on Self-Proclaimed Tsundere Girlfriend’s Tsun Doesn’t Come ~This Girl Is Too Crazy About Me~ Alright, let's dive into "Self-Proclaimed Tsundere Girlfriend’s Tsun Doesn’t Come ~This Girl Is Too Crazy About Me~," a title that's definitely a mouthful! I went into this one expecting a rollercoaster of "tsun" and "dere," but what I found was... well, something a little different. ### First Impressions From the get-go, it's clear this story isn't trying to reinvent the wheel. We're introduced to a male protagonist who steps up in a classic "hero" moment, rescuing a girl from a less-than-ideal situation on a train. That initial encounter pretty much sets the stage for what's to come: a straightforward, lighthearted romance. ### What Works Well The novel's strength lies in its simplicity. If you're searching for a feel-good story with minimal drama, this could be right up your alley. It's fluffy, it's cute, and it focuses on the budding relationship between the main characters. There aren't any major plot twists, no love rivals popping out of nowhere, and no overly dramatic misunderstandings to bog things down. It's a pleasant, easy read, perfect for when you want something light and uncomplicated. The development of the main characters, while not groundbreaking, is sweet and enjoyable to witness. ### Areas of Concern Now, about that "tsundere" aspect... If you're expecting a fiery, constantly-denying love interest, you might be disappointed. The "tsun" seems to be largely absent, replaced with almost pure "dere." So, the title might be a bit misleading. Also, if you're looking for a complex plot with intricate world-building, this isn't it. It's a simple narrative that follows a familiar path. ### Final Verdict "Self-Proclaimed Tsundere Girlfriend’s Tsun Doesn’t Come ~This Girl Is Too Crazy About Me~" is a decent choice if you're in the mood for a quick, fluffy romance. It's not going to blow your mind with originality, but it provides a comforting and easy-to-digest story. Just don't go in expecting a true tsundere experience! Think of it as a sweet, uncomplicated love story that's perfect for a relaxing afternoon. I'd say it's a solid 3 out of 5 stars.
